Colima serves top notch Mexican food with fresh ingredients and good quality meat.
I came here and ordered the following
Tamales - very good soft and sweet corn texture outside with melt in your mouth meat inside.
Cheese enchiladas- tasty enchiladas and very good cheese. They did seem a little dry and could use more sauce and maybe tomato
Tacos - good soft corn tortilla tacos and good quality of meat but the tortilla was a bit crumbly and didn't hold its shape.
Their house salsa and chips are quite tasty. But the salsa is a bit spicy and tastes more like hot sauce than salsa. Overall this is a solid Mexican restaurant with good quality food and reasonable prices. -
